Canadian PM: 'There is not much evidence' that the United States is willing to reach a deal without additional tariffs

Internet reports that Canadian Prime Minister Carney said on July 15 local time that U.S. President Trump seems to be obsessed with tariffs, and any trade agreement reached with the United States may include accepting a certain percentage of tariffs on exports. Carney said there is currently "not much evidence" that the United States is willing to reach an agreement without imposing some tariffs. He believes that most countries may have to accept a certain level of benchmark tariffs imposed by the United States on their goods. Carney also revealed that negotiations with the United States are expected to "intensify" in the coming weeks.
